Muslim Woman Activist, Uzma Praveen, Booked For Offering Namaz at Public Place in UP

Lucknow police have booked Muslim woman activist Uzma Praveen for offering prayers and posting its picture on social media.

The matter came to light on Wednesday after Parveen and human rights activist posted a picture offering prayers on her Twitter handle.

“A case under charges of IPC 153 A (promoting enmity), IPC 200 (giving false information), and IPC 283 (obstruction of public way) 66 IT act has been registered against Uzma,” said the DCP Central Zone, AparnaRajatKaushik.

The DCP also said Uzma had falsely shown the place of offering prayers to be Vidhan Bhawan which is misleading. “Just to create hype on social media.”

Hours the police action, Praveen tweeted that a mountain is being made out a molehill and alleged that cops were following the media personnel in doing so. She further wrote on Twitter that she was following her religion.

“Hello, what investigation are you referring to? I believe that the media has blown this issue out of proportion, especially channels like Zee News. As for my religious practices, I have the right to follow my beliefs and practice Namaz or wear a hijab wherever I choose. No power in the world can stop me from doing so,” the Muslim woman activist tweeted in Hindi.

Muslims in Uttar Pradesh have faced repeated incidents of discrimination by the police for offering prayers, even in private spaces. In the current month of Ramadan alone, two such incidents have taken place in Moradabad and Noida, where Muslims were prevented from praying even in their own places.

Thousands of Muslim Women Pray During Protests against Eviction in Uttarakhand

As many as 4000 families face eviction in Uttarakhand’s Haldwani area after the high court had ordered the demolition following a Hindu right wing sympathiser approached the court claiming the Muslim dominant locality is an encroachment on a piece of Indian Railway land.

Now, the residents of the locality have moved the Supreme Court challenging the high court’s order.

The Muslim residents in the area who have been protesting the demolition move, alleges that the government is encroaching upon Muslim houses, shops and lands in Haldwani.

They also claimed that they have government schools, tanks and registration papers since generations. “How were these made on railway land?” ask the demonstrators.

On Tuesday, 3 January, the Muslim women in the area staged a protest against the demolition move. The Muslim women recited poems and prayed during the protest.

The congregational prayer was performed in Haldwani in view of eviction notices being served on hundreds of Muslim families. Thousands of children, women and elders participated in the prayer “for relief”.

Imam of Masjid Umar, Maulana Mukim Qasmi led the prayer.

Female UN Employees in Afghanistan Are Being Harassed, Detained: Report

The U.N. has accused the de facto authorities of detaining, harassing, and imposing “severe” restrictions on the movements of its female employees working with the Agency in the country.

“This is the most recent in a series of discriminatory – and unlawful – measures implemented by the de facto authorities to severely restrict women and girls’ participation in most areas of public and daily life in Afghanistan,” According to a U.N. report on the country’s human rights condition in south Asia.

The United Nations Assistance Mission in Afghanistan (UNAMA) warned in its report that the measures would have terrible consequences for Afghanistan’s prosperity, stability, peace and prospects.

“UNAMA is concerned about increasing restrictions on civic space across Afghanistan,” said Fiona Frazer, the Agency’s human rights chief.

“Arbitrary arrests and detention of former government officials and Afghanistan National Security and Defense Force members also occurred throughout February, March and April,” added the report.

The Taliban have been publicly executed, beaten, and stoned since assuming control in Afghanistan, according to a separate U.N. report that was made public on Monday. The organization urged the de facto leaders to end these practices.

The Taliban formerly forbade girls from continuing their education beyond the sixth grade and excluded them from most public and professional life. They forbade Afghan women from working for local and non-governmental organizations in December; this rule did not apply to U.N. agencies at the time.

Telangana cop booked for assaulting Muslim woman for ‘not giving seat’

Hyderabad, May 10 (IANS) A sub-inspector of police in Telangana’sJagtial town was booked on Wednesday after he allegedly attacked a Muslim woman travelling in a TSRTC bus.

The police official also used foul language against her and her faith. Anil Kumar, SI at Jagtial rural police station, accompanied by some constables, stopped the bus, and physically assaulted the burka-clad girl.

The SI was enraged as the girl had refused to vacate the seat for his wife, who was travelling in the same bus. After the SI’s wife called him, he, along with police constables, stopped the bus.

The girl alleged that when she was video recording the incident on her mobile phone, the SI used foul languages and snatched her phone.

Following strong protest by the Muslim community in Jagtial demanding action against the sub-inspector, police booked a case against Anil Kumar and his wife.

On complaint by the 22-year-old Shaik Fatima, the police booked the SI, his wife and constable under Indian Penal Code’s Sections 290 (public nuisance), 323 (voluntarily causing hurt) and 341 (wrongful restraint).

Hyderabad MP and AIMIM President Asaduddin Owaisi spoke to Jagtial Superintendent of Police AggadiBhaskar regarding the incident. The SP assured that action will be taken against the SI.

Majlis Bachao Tehreek leader Amjedullah Khan also wrote to Chief Minister K. Chandrasekhar Rao demanding arrest of the SI and his dismissal from service

Muslim World Condemns Taliban’s Restrictions On Women’s Education, Says Blinken

US Secretary of State Antony Blinken said at an event that the Muslim world condemned the Taliban’s restriction on women’s education in Afghanistan.

“When the Taliban enacted restrictive bans on higher education for women, governments from across the Muslim world spoke up to condemn the Taliban’s decision. They argued that the actions were inhumane and contrary to Islamic beliefs,” Blinken said.

“Scholars of Islamic law condemned the Taliban’s actions, too, noting that the Quran gives the right to education to women and men alike,” he added.

At a reception honouring Eid Al-Fitr in Washington, D.C., Blinken made the comments.

Meanwhile, the ban on women’s education by the Taliban has been condemned by several religious scholars in the country and urging the de facto authorities to reopen the schools and universities in the country.

Furthermore, according to religious scholars, rather than being a result of Islamic law, the Taliban leaders’ decision to forbid girls from attending school led to the ban. These leaders hold the view that “women should remain at home.”

 “Women have the same right as men in Islam, such as the right to live, the right to work, education, the right to marriage, travel, economic activities, political activities, the right of presence at gatherings and others,” said Falz Hadi Wazin, a scholar of religion and member of the Union of Muslim world’s scholars.

Since the Taliban banned girls from attending secondary education in Afghanistan, it has been around 600 days. Additionally, the group has prohibited Afghan women and girls from pursuing higher education in the county.

Meanwhile, since last December, the de facto authorities banned female aid workers from working with the international community.

Despite overwhelming worldwide condemnation and criticism, the Taliban has not changed its position regarding restricting Afghan women’s employment and education.
